Intel Desktop Board DZ77BH-55K Technical Product Specification Table 2. Feature Summary (continued) Peripheral Interfaces BIOS • Six USB 3.0 ports: ― Four ports implemented with stacked back panel connectors (blue) ― Two ports implemented through one dual-port internal connector (blue) • Ten USB 2.0 ports: ― Four ports implemented with stacked back panel connectors (two black and two orange high current charging ports) ― Six front panel ports are implemented through three dual-port internal headers • Eight Serial ATA (SATA) ports: ― Two SATA 6.0 Gb/s interfaces through the Intel Z77 Express Chipset with Intel® Rapid Storage Technology RAID support (blue) ― Two SATA 6.0 Gb/s interfaces through a Marvel 88SE9172 controller (gray) ― One back panel eSATA 3.0 Gb/s port through the PCH (red) ― Three internal SATA 3.0 Gb/s interfaces through the Intel Z77 Express Chipset with Intel Rapid Storage Technology RAID support (black) • Two IEEE 1394a ports: ― One port via a back panel connector ― One port via a front-panel header (blue) • Intel® BIOS resident in the SPI Flash device • Support for Advanced Configuration and Power Interface (ACPI), Plug and Play, and SMBIOS Instantly Available PC Technology LAN Support Expansion Capabilities Hardware Monitor Subsystem • Support for PCI* Local Bus Specification Revision 2.2 • Support for PCI Express* Revision 2.0 • Suspend to RAM support • Wake on PCI, PCI Express, LAN, front panel, CIR, and USB ports Gigabit (10/100/1000 Mb/s) LAN subsystem using the Intel® 82579V Gigabit Ethernet Controller • Two PCI Express 3.0 x16 bus add-in card connectors from the processor (2nd PCI Express slot is electrically x8) • Three PCI Express 2.0 x1 bus add-in card connectors from the PCH • Two Conventional PCI bus add-in card connectors from the PCH via a PCI bridge Note: PCI Express 3.0 is only supported by 3rd generation Intel Core processor family processors • Hardware monitoring and fan control through the Nuvoton I/O controller • Voltage sense to detect out of range power supply voltages • Thermal sense to detect out of range thermal values • Four fan headers using PWM control • Four fan sense inputs used to monitor fan activity • Fan speed control using voltage control (4-pin fan headers front, rear, and auxiliary) with selectable support in BIOS for 3-wire fans • Support for Platform Environmental Control Interface (PECI) 12
